技术文摘
MySQL 中用于在两个字符串间添加空格的函数是哪个
MySQL 中用于在两个字符串间添加空格的函数是哪个
在 MySQL 的数据处理过程中,我们常常会遇到需要对字符串进行各种操作的情况。其中,在两个字符串间添加空格就是一个较为常见的需求。那么,MySQL 中用于实现这一功能的函数是哪个呢?
在 MySQL 里,实现这个功能可以借助 CONCAT 函数和 CONCAT_WS 函数。
CONCAT 函数是用于将多个字符串连接成一个字符串。虽然它本身并不会直接在两个字符串间添加空格,但通过巧妙的运用,我们也可以达到在两个字符串间添加空格的目的。比如,假设有两个字符串列 col1 和 col2,我们可以使用这样的语句:SELECT CONCAT(col1, ' ', col2) AS new_string FROM your_table;。这里在 CONCAT 函数中,通过在两个列名中间加入一个用单引号括起来的空格字符,就实现了在两个字符串间添加空格后再进行连接。
而 CONCAT_WS 函数则更加直接地满足这一需求。CONCAT_WS 函数的第一个参数是分隔符,后面跟着要连接的字符串。分隔符会被插入到每两个要连接的字符串之间。同样以上面的 col1 和 col2 为例,使用 CONCAT_WS 函数的语句为:SELECT CONCAT_WS(' ', col1, col2) AS new_string FROM your_table;。这里的第一个参数 ' ' 就是我们指定的分隔符,也就是空格,它会自动添加在 col1 和 col2 这两个字符串之间。
对比这两个函数,CONCAT_WS 函数在处理需要添加分隔符的字符串连接时,代码更加简洁明了,尤其当需要连接多个字符串并统一添加空格分隔时优势明显。而 CONCAT 函数则相对灵活,可根据具体情况通过调整参数来实现不同的连接效果。
无论是使用 CONCAT 函数还是 CONCAT_WS 函数,都能有效地在 MySQL 中实现在两个字符串间添加空格的操作。开发者可以根据实际需求和代码的整体逻辑,选择最适合的函数来完成相应的数据处理任务。
TAGS: 字符串空格处理 MySQL函数 MySQL字符串处理 添加空格函数
- 多种工具安装系统与双系统实例运用之法
- 鸿蒙 3.0 超级桌面开启方法
- 鸿蒙 3.0 权限访问记录查看方法
- 华为鸿蒙 HarmonyOS 崩溃服务能力全新登场!化解卡顿、缓慢、闪退难题
- 鸿蒙系统开启旅行助手的方法
- 如何删除 ubuntu20.04 桌面的回收站和用户文件夹
- 获取 ios7 开发者账号申请的方法
- 鸿蒙系统长辈关怀的位置及鸿蒙手机开启该模式的技巧
- Ubuntu 21.04 Beta 发布 其更新内容汇总
- Ubuntu20.04 左侧面板移到底部及去掉的方法
- 如何扩展 vmware 虚拟机硬盘
- 鸿蒙系统幻灯片播放间隔设置方法
- WP8.1 升级至 Win10 手机预览版的详细步骤
- 鸿蒙系统中设置充电时呈现樱花雨的方法
- Ubuntu20.04 护眼模式与夜间模式的开启设置方法